Well, it appears the rumor mill wanted to give the XBOX One a break, as the latest rumor is on the PlayStation 4 this time! Some inside sources have revealed that the PS4 will actually be reserving between 2.5GB and 3.5GB of the 8GB memory pool. Apparently, the PlayStation 4 will steer toward the maximum of that range, but if you ask the PlayStation 4 for more memory ("Please, sir, I want some more."), it may release up to 1GB of that (hence the 2.5GB number) for the game to use.
